Call us on: +1(916) 638-6748

Search Results

Clear all
Models
Manufacturer
Year
Type
Showing 1681 to 1728 from 3645 parts
1986 MERCEDES-BENZ 300SDL FUEL PUMP

Stock #: 14126

1986 MERCEDES-BENZ 300SDL Turbo-Supercharger

Stock #: 1690

1987 MERCEDES-BENZ 300SDL Turbo-Supercharger

Stock #: 1701

1980 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 2128

1982 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 2016MA

1982 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 14155

1985 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 1944

1978 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 2009MA

1982 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 1633

1980 MERCEDES-BENZ 300SD Turbo-Supercharger

Stock #: 1730

1980 MERCEDES-BENZ 300SD ENGINE ASSEMBLY

Stock #: 2128

1983 MERCEDES-BENZ 300SD ENGINE ASSEMBLY

Stock #: 1656

1982 MERCEDES-BENZ 300SD ENGINE ASSEMBLY

Stock #: 1633

1978 MERCEDES-BENZ 300SD ENGINE ASSEMBLY

Stock #: 2009MA

1984 MERCEDES-BENZ 300SD ENGINE ASSEMBLY

Stock #: 1835

1982 MERCEDES-BENZ 300SD PS Pump/Motor

Stock #: 14155

1978 MERCEDES-BENZ 300SD PS Pump/Motor

Stock #: 2009MA

1980 MERCEDES-BENZ 300SD PS Pump/Motor

Stock #: 2128

1985 MERCEDES-BENZ 300SD PS Pump/Motor

Stock #: 1944

1982 MERCEDES-BENZ 300SD PS Pump/Motor

Stock #: 1633

1982 MERCEDES-BENZ 300SD AC COMPRESSOR

Stock #: 1633

1985 MERCEDES-BENZ 300SD AC COMPRESSOR

Stock #: 1944

1982 MERCEDES-BENZ 300SD AC COMPRESSOR

Stock #: 2016MA

1978 MERCEDES-BENZ 300SD AC COMPRESSOR

Stock #: 2009MA

1987 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 14125

1992 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 1927

1991 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: Utah

1992 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 1676

1993 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 18104

1993 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 1738

1993 MERCEDES-BENZ 300E AC COMPRESSOR

Stock #: 2221

1993 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 18104

1992 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 1533

1986 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 1663

1992 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 1676

1992 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 1676

1993 MERCEDES-BENZ 300E PS Pump/Motor

Stock #: 2221

1990 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1534

1986 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1663

1993 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1738

1993 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 18104

1993 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 2221

1986 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1663

1986 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1538

1992 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: 1676

1992 MERCEDES-BENZ 300E ENGINE ASSEMBLY

Stock #: INT-MP

1993 MERCEDES-BENZ 300E Eng/Motor Cont Mod

Stock #: 2221

1993 MERCEDES-BENZ 300E Eng/Motor Cont Mod

Stock #: 18104